Description

Phosphoric Acid-17O4 is a stable isotope-labeled derivative of phosphoric acid, where four oxygen atoms are enriched with the non-radioactive isotope Oxygen-17. This compound is essential for advanced research and analytical applications requiring precise isotopic tracing. It is primarily utilized by scientists and manufacturers in the fields of nuclear magnetic resonance (NMR) spectroscopy, metabolic pathway studies, and the development of labeled pharmaceutical compounds.

Application

  • NMR Spectroscopy: Used as an internal standard or chemical shift reference in 17O NMR studies.
  • Metabolic Research: Acts as a tracer for studying phosphate metabolism and energy transfer pathways in biological systems.
  • Pharmaceutical Development: Employed in the synthesis of isotopically labeled drug candidates for pharmacokinetic and metabolic stability studies.
  • Geochemical Tracing: Applied in environmental science to trace phosphate sources and cycling in ecosystems.
  • Catalysis Research: Serves as a probe molecule for investigating reaction mechanisms on catalyst surfaces.
  • Material Science: Used in the development of specialty glasses and ceramics where isotopic purity can influence material properties.

Storage

Preserve in a tightly closed container, protected from light. Store at room temperature (15-25°C) in a cool, dry, and well-ventilated area. Due to its nature as a strong acid, ensure containers are made of compatible materials (e.g., PTFE, HDPE) and are kept separate from bases and reactive materials.
